I searched this forum before asking this!

I have a ridiculous misdemeanor conviction of "driving on a suspended liscence", and otherwise perfect record. It is the least serious type of crime in my state, and didn't even show up on a background check I performed. I am very interested in doing ESL in China, but worried about this one offence.  In 4/10, I will have the option of getting it "expunged" off my record. In the meantime, I refuse to lie about my crime (deny it on paper).  

I first want to tour China.  My chances of getting a L visa are good right?

Then perhaps study there...what are my chances of getting an X-visa at this point?

Obviously last is the Z-visa.  Even with this minor offence and previous visas, must I get the crime expunged for this to be possible?

Thanks for any advice, and remember that not all "criminals" are horrible people.
